Abstract
This historiographical article maps out the way the concept of categorization has been treated in the history of linguistics. It complements an earlier paper [Aarts, B., 2004. Conceptions of gradience in the history of linguistics. Language Sciences 26, 343–389] on gradience in linguistics.
